Ciao,
in un foglio excel per la gestione dei versamenti dei condomini ho, ovviamente il controllo sul "SALDO" che deve essere ZERO (ossia se il dovuto è uguale al versato) ed utilizzo la formattazione condizionale per evidenziare le differenze a DARE o ad AVERE.
Oggi a fronte di un versamento fatto da un condomino nel controllo ho avuto l'attivazione del controllo sulla differenza Dovuto-Versato, il formato delle celle è numero con due cifre decimali a vista non c'erano differenze però la formattazione me le evidenziava.
Ho impiegato diverso tempo prima di scoprire l'anomalia e poi ho fatto varie prove, riporto alcune differenze tre le quali vedrete quelle che sono errate (la prima e l'ultima sono ESATTE, tutte le altre ERRATE):
Valore1 Valore2 ..... Differenza
3800 ..... 3699,01 ..... 100,990000000000000000
3800 ..... 3700,01 ..... 99,989999999999800000
3800 ..... 3799,01 ..... 0,989999999999782000
3800 ..... 3800,01 ..... -0,010000000000218300
3800 ..... 3801,01 ..... -1,010000000000220000
3800 ..... 3809,01 ..... -9,010000000000220000
3800 ..... 3810,01 ..... -10,010000000000200000
3800 ..... 3811,01 ..... -11,010000000000200000
3800 ..... 3899,01 ..... -99,0100000000002000000000
3800 ..... 3900,01 ..... -100,0100000000000000000000
Se il valore del minuendo è minore di 3700 oppure è maggiore di 3900 NON si presentano anomalie !!!
Ho provato con Office 2003, 2010 e 2013: stesse anomalia.
Secondo voi da cosa dipende?
Cosa non riesco a vedere?
Certo con ARROTONDA risolvo però vorrei capire il perchè di questa anomalia.
Grazie a tutti